School
My first year of school was in the first grade at Fabius (they had no Kindergarten at the time). Our classroom was in the basement of the Methodist Church in Fabius. In the second grade our class was joined by students from Pompey after the roof blew off of the school there.

Hobbies
I gained an interest in stock car racing while at Morrisville. Have raced (on a limited budget) a small block modified, a late model, and a mini-modified. Tracks I raced at: Middletown, NY (Orange County Fair Speedway); Nazareth, PA (the old 1/2 mile); Accord, NY (Accord Speedway); Owego, NY (the old ShangriLa Speedway); Dundee, NY (now OutLaw Speedway); Kirkwood, NY (5-Mile Point Speedway); Elbridge, NY (Rolling Wheels Speedway); and one trip to West Lebanon, NY (Lebanon Valley Speedway) where I blew an engine in warmups, Ugh!
I have attended races at 74 tracks as far East as Thompson, CT, West to Watsonville, CA, North to Oswego, NY and South to Hialeah, FL.
In 2016 I became involved by getting 2 of my grandsons involved in microd racing (they were 12 and 8 years old).
